Freelancing and Gig Economy Opportunities
One of the most popular ways to make money on the side is through freelancing. Plat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er offer a wide range of opportunities for individuals with various skills, from graphic design to writing and programming. By setting up a profile and bidding on projects, you can start earning money quickly.
Freelancing Platforms | Skills Needed | Typical Earnings |
---|---|---|
Upwork | Writing, graphic design, programming, marketing | $10 – $100 per hour |
Fiverr | Writing, graphic design, programming, voiceovers | $5 – $500 per gig |
Freelancer | Writing, graphic design, programming, marketing | $10 – $100 per hour |
Online Courses and E-books
If you have a passion for a particular subject or skill, consider creating online courses or writing e-books. Platforms like Udemy, Teachable, and Amazon Kindle Direct Publishing make it easy to share your knowledge with others and earn money in the process. By offering valuable content, you can attract students or readers who are willing to pay for your expertise.

Creating and Selling Products
If you have a knack for creating products, consider selling them online. Platforms like Etsy, Amazon, and eBay allow you to sell handmade goods, crafts, and even digital products. By focusing on a niche market and creating unique items, you can attract customers and generate a steady income.
Online Surveys and Market Research
Participating in online surveys and market research studies can be a simple way to make money on the side. Websites like Swagbucks, Survey Junkie, and Vindale Research offer opportunities to earn money by completing surveys, watching videos, and providing feedback on products and services.
Teaching and Tutoring
If you have expertise in a particular subject, consider teaching or tutoring others. This could involve working with students in your local area or offering online lessons through platforms like VIPKid or Chegg Tutors. By sharing your knowledge, you can help others while also earning money.
Creating and Selling Digital Products
Creating and selling digital products, such as stock photography, music, or video templates, can be a lucrative way to make money on the side. Websites like Shutterstock, AudioJungle, and VideoHive offer platforms for creators to sell their work and earn royalties.
Running a Blog or YouTube Channel
Starting a blog or YouTube channel can be a fun and rewarding way to make money on the side. By creating engaging content and building a loyal audience, you can monetize your platform through advertising, sponsorships, and affiliate marketing. Platforms like Google AdSense and Amazon Associates make it easy to get started.
